Overview

We are building a world-class Applied AI practice inside Vantaca's Applied AI team. We need someone who can ship production-grade ML and LLM systems for our Implementation and Client Enablement teams. This is not a prompt engineering role or an AI exploration sandbox. You will build systems that are evaluated, deployed, and observed — owning the gap between "interesting model" and "thing that reliably runs in production."

You will partner with Implementation PMs, Solution Consultants, and Client Enablement Specialists to identify the highest-leverage problems and ship tooling that removes friction across the client lifecycle. The work is high-trust and high-autonomy — you own your problem space end to end.

What you'll work on

  • Our Implementation and CE teams have a validated backlog of high-value AI builds — risk surfacing, workflow intelligence, client coaching, configuration assistance — and no dedicated engineering resources to execute on them. You change that.

Concretely, you'll:

  • Design and ship ML and LLM systems spanning supervised models that predict and rank, retrieval and generation systems that draft and summarize, and agentic workflows that act on internal data
  • Build evaluation infrastructure alongside every system — define success criteria before writing code, measure whether the system worked, and catch regressions before users do
  • Architect RAG, retrieval, and context engineering patterns that let LLMs operate reliably on internal knowledge and production data
  • Reason rigorously about modeling choices — label definition, leakage, time-aware splits, calibration, precision-at-k vs AUC, when a heuristic baseline beats a model
  • Work directly in Databricks and Unity Catalog — understand the operational data, write the SQL, and build systems that act on it
  • Own deployment and monitoring for everything you ship — feature drift, outcome tracking, LLM eval regression, retraining cadence, rollback paths
  • Treat data governance and access scoping as design constraints, not afterthoughts
  • Maintain versioned, traceable LLM workflows — prompts and context patterns that are reusable, not one-off

What we're looking for

  • Production experience shipping both classical ML and LLM systems — strong opinions on when to use which
  • An eval-first mindset — you don't trust a system you haven't measured, and you build the measurement before the model
  • Fluency in a data warehouse environment — SQL, time-aware feature engineering, leakage discipline
  • Production scars — you've watched a model degrade in the wild, seen a label loop bias itself, caught an LLM provider regression with the prompt unchanged
